Usefulness of projects realized within Baltic Sea Region for maritime spatial planning in Poland

Journal Title: Biuletyn Instytutu Morskiego - Year 2015, Vol 30, Issue 1

Abstract

For years, the Baltic Sea Region projects are in the area of issues related to the process of Maritime Spatial Planning (MSP). Authors of the article decided to investigate whether the Baltic Sea Region project outcomes may be deemed useful as regards the Polish MSP process. First, an identification and review of the range of projects relevant to the needs of the maritime spatial planning has been made. As a result about 300 projects has been identified. Next the authors obtain information about the data (from Polish part of the Baltic Sea) collected and used in the selected projects. The analysis of the usefulness of the results of projects including the once devoted directly to the MSP process has been made. In the end of the process authors elaborated conclusions and recommendations for future which certainly will be useful for decision makers.
